Transaction 63f6d1d29bc5e01a40c45a9aef617040520a4dcb3b09c774c14762e938e9d3cc
1 Input
1 Output
-
63f6d1d29bc5e01a40c45a9aef617040520a4dcb3b09c774c14762e938e9d3cc:0
- value
- 571304
- script pubkey
- OP_0 OP_PUSHBYTES_20 b58c6c7ca95062da71d2ee61eaf8b8b1a9ae8367
- address
- bc1qkkxxcl9f2p3d5uwjaes7479ckx56aqm8h7lcdn